- Title
3 Myths about the FAFSA that Can Cost Your Clients Money.
- Authors
Brownstein, Kate
- Abstract
The article discusses the misconceptions prevalent regarding the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) college enrollment financial aid application form which in turn can cause financial losses for clients. Misconceptions discussed include the form to be applicable for only people who are seeking need-based aid, complications with regard to filling it and regarding the financial aid process following its submission.
